Theory of type-II superconductivity in ferromagnetic metals with triplet pairing

The superconducting state in uranium compounds UGe2, URhGe and UCoGe is formed at temperatures far below the Curie temperature pointing on nonconventional nature of superconductivity in these materials - namely the superconductivity with triplet pairing. The emergence of superconductivity is accompanied by the slight magnetization expulsion typical for the type-II superconductors. Following classic Abrikosov paper I develop the theory of type-II superconductivity in application to two-band ferromagnetic metal with equal spin triplet pairing.
